Symptoms

  • •Check engine light illuminated
  • •Electrical system warnings or malfunctions
  • •Difficulty starting the engine
  • •Dimming or flickering dashboard lights
  • •Loss of power to electrical accessories
  • •Battery discharge or failure

Solution
1. Preparation
  • Gather necessary tools: multimeter, socket set, wrench set, and battery terminal cleaner.
  • Ensure the vehicle is parked on a flat surface, and the ignition is turned off.
2. Inspect and Clean Battery Terminals
  1. Disconnect the negative terminal from the battery using a wrench.
  2. Clean the battery terminals and cable ends with a battery terminal cleaner to remove corrosion.
  3. Reconnect the negative terminal securely.
3. Test and Replace Battery (if necessary)
  1. If the battery voltage is low, attempt to jump-start the vehicle.
  2. If the vehicle starts, allow it to run for a while, then test the battery voltage again.
  3. If the voltage remains low, replace the battery with a new, compatible unit (ensure it matches the specifications for the BMW X5 G05).
4. Check and Replace Alternator (if necessary)
  1. If the alternator output is low, disconnect the battery again.
  2. Remove the serpentine belt by loosening the tensioner with a socket or wrench.
  3. Disconnect the electrical connections from the alternator.
  4. Remove the alternator mounting bolts and take out the alternator.
  5. Install the new alternator by reversing the removal steps and reconnecting the battery.
5. Clear the Codes
  1. Use an OBD-II scanner to clear the P0562 code from the vehicle's computer.
  2. Start the vehicle to ensure the check engine light does not reappear.
